Metals/Ions | Comment | Organism | Structure |
---|---|---|---|
Co2+ | 12% activity in the presence of Mn2+ compared to Mg2+ | Mycobacterium tuberculosis | |
Fe2+ | 6% activity in the presence of Mn2+ compared to Mg2+ | Mycobacterium tuberculosis | |
Mg2+ | the enzyme requires bivalent metal ions and its activity is highest in the presence of Mg2+ | Mycobacterium tuberculosis | |
Mn2+ | 27% activity in the presence of Mn2+ compared to Mg2+ | Mycobacterium tuberculosis | |
additional information | not stimulated by Ca2+, Zn2+, and Cu2+ | Mycobacterium tuberculosis |
